Sto cercando di cambiare il font per l'editor di testo in VS 2010 Ultimate su una macchina con Windows XP Professional SP3 (32 bit), e non esegue il rendering qualsiasi font installato correttamente funziona comunque bene con i font predefiniti. (In un primo momento, ho pensato che fosse solo con font Monaco, ma di recente mi sono reso conto che è più di questo.)Caratteri True Type che ho installato non visualizzati in Visual Studio 2010 Editor di testi
Ho testato con alcuni tipi di carattere, tra cui Inconsolata, futurista a larghezza fissa e Monaco sul mio PC, e se cambio il carattere su qualsiasi carattere di tipo vero che ho installato, il font viene visualizzato come Consolas sebbene il nome del font nella finestra Fonts and Colors mostri il nuovo nome del font.
Sono riuscito ad applicare il carattere di Monaco sulla macchina di un collega (entrambi abbiamo le stesse versioni di OS e VS). Potrei anche cambiare il tipo di carattere in VS 2008 sulla mia macchina, anche quello va bene. Inoltre, posso modificare il font in uno dei caratteri sopra indicati nelle mie applicazioni MS Word ed Excel, quindi non penso che sia un problema di sistema.
mi sono imbattuto this very old post sul SO che affronta un problema simile (che potrebbe anche non essere rilevanti per il 2010), ma ho fatto provare alcune delle tecniche elencate per quello che vale, senza alcun successo.
Questo è quello che ho fatto finora (non necessariamente nello stesso ordine), e niente ha funzionato -
- Resetting di Visual Studio come per il suggerimento nei commenti
- Riavviare l'IDE dopo l'installazione del carattere
- Chiudere VS, disinstallare e reinstallare il tipo di carattere, e aperto VS nuovo
- aperto VS in modalità provvisoria, disabilitare le estensioni, riaprire VS nuovo
- Riparazione/reinstallare il Visual Studio
È possibile che il VS sia danneggiato? (Se questo è il caso, la riparazione non è stata riparata?)
Ho anche appreso da un Microsoft Connect bug che l'editor di testo VS 2010 è stato ricostruito utilizzando WPF - potrebbe essere ciò che sta causando il problema? La cosa strana è che posso impostare con successo il font di ambiente (il tipo di carattere per i menu di VS, la finestra di Solution Explorer, ecc.) Su qualsiasi carattere che mi piace - Non posso impostare il carattere solo per le finestre in cui possiamo digitare del testo, come l'editor di testi, la finestra di controllo, la finestra immediata, ecc.
Qualcun altro ha incontrato questo tipo di problema? Qualcuno ha una soluzione? Ora ho esaurito le idee e la mia ultima risorsa sembra essere la disinstallazione completa di VS e la reinstallazione (ma ancora una volta, non sono sicuro che funzionerà).
Hai provato [reimpostazione di Visual Studio] (http://msdn.microsoft.com/en-US/library/ms241273 (v = vs.100) .aspx)? – DaveShaw
No, non l'ho provato, tuttavia ho provato a importare le impostazioni di sviluppo C# predefinite tramite Import and Export Wizard, che non ha funzionato. Ci sarà qualche differenza con l'esecuzione di questo dal prompt dei comandi di Visual Studio? – Chaithanya
Sì, ripristinerà tutte le impostazioni, non solo quelle C#. – DaveShaw